KOReader:开源电子书阅读器

KOReader:开源电子书阅读器

Hacker News 摘要

原标题:KOReader: Open-Source eBook Reader

KOReader 是一款开源的电子书阅读器应用程序,支持多种文档格式,如 PDF、DjVu、EPUB、FB2 等,适用于 Cervantes、Kindle、Kobo、PocketBook 和 Android 设备。用户可以在这款阅读器上享受高质量的阅读体验。

主要功能:

便携性:支持在嵌入式设备(如 Cervantes、Kindle、Kobo、PocketBook、reMarkable)、Android 和 Linux 计算机上运行。开发者还可在 Linux 和 MacOS 上运行 KOReader 模拟器。

多格式文档支持:除了固定页面格式(如 PDF、DjVu、CBT、CBZ),还支持可重排的电子书格式(EPUB、FB2、Mobi、DOC、RTF、HTML、CHM、TXT)。使用内置的 K2pdfopt 库,可以对扫描的 PDF/DjVu 文档进行重排。

全面的阅读功能:具有多语言用户界面,阅读视图高度可定制,具备多种排版选项。用户可以自行设置页面边距、修改行间距并选择外部字体和样式。应用程序内还包含多语言分词字典。

与其他服务集成:可以与 Calibre、Wallabag、维基百科、谷歌翻译等内容提供方进行整合,支持元数据搜索、无线接收电子书及通过 OPDS 浏览库。

针对电子墨水设备优化:界面无动画、采用分页菜单、可调节文本对比度,并提供内容或页面自适应缩放的简便操作。

可扩展性:支持通过插件扩展功能。

高速:在某些较旧的设备上,与内置的软件相比,翻页延迟减少到一半以下。

更多功能:通过 StarDict 字典或维基百科查单词、添加个人的在线 OPDS 目录和 RSS 源、无线软件更新、FTP 客户端和 SSH 服务器等。

安装说明:

用户需要按照设备型号的说明进行安装,包括 Android、Cervantes、Kindle、Kobo、Linux、PocketBook 和 reMarkable。

开发支持:

KOReader 由全球的志愿者开发和支持,欢迎社区成员参与:

• 修复错误和实现新功能

• 将程序翻译成其他语言或改善现有翻译

• 在维基上记录鲜为人知的功能

• 在论坛中帮助他人

目前支持通过 liberapay 进行捐赠。

社区和活动:

该项目有281位贡献者,欢迎更多的开发者和用户参与到这个开源项目中来,推动其不断进步和发展。


原文:https://github.com/koreader/koreader

评论:https://news.ycombinator.com/item?id=43539103

Report Page